MAINTENANCE.

1.

Periodically, check that all joints and pivots are clean and moving freely. Lubricate
all pivots and spindles, with light oil, using the oil holes provided.

2.

Check the action of the hydraulic ram and inspect for leaks. If leaks are apparent,
do not use the Lift, but carry out or submit for repair before use.

3.

Always carry out a visual check before use to ensure the lift is serviceable, never take
things for granted.

OPERATION

For safety purposes, loading the lift is essentially a two man operation.

DO NOT exceed the maximum lifting capacity of 450kg (1000lbs)

UNDER NO CIRCUMSTANCES

 must you ride a motorcycle on to the lift, and on no account

allow anyone to mount the motorcycle whilst it is on the table.

With the lift maneouvered to a suitable position
which allows adequate working space, screw
down the stabilisers in order to take the weight off
the casters and to prevent any possible movement
of the table whilst working.

With the wheel clamp wide open, lower the table
to its lowest position and with one person either side
of the motorcycle, position it on the table so that
the front wheel rests up against the Stop Plate.

Wind in the moveable wheel clamp to secure the
front wheel, and tighten.

Secure the machine with straps using the lashing
eyes, one each side of the table.

Before raising the table, check to ensure the motorcycle is perfectly stable.

Ensuring there is nothing to obstruct the table, press the raising lever repeatedly, or use the
air controller if fitted, and raise to an appropriate height to insert the safety bar.

NOTE: Two positions are provided into which the safety bar may be inserted, giving two
working heights.

With the safety bar correctly inserted, lower the table using the lowering foot lever to ensure
the full weight of the table is taken by the safety bar.

If the rear wheel is to be removed, ensure the motorcycle rests on its centre stand, and well
lashed down. Alternatively, a’Paddock Stand’ may be used to raise and secure the trailing
axle. The cover of the opening, at the rear of the table, may be removed to facilitate the
removal of the rear wheel.

IMPORTANT!

ENSURE THE FOLLOWING BEFORE COMMENCING WORK:

The safety bar is inserted and the table lowered so that the safety
bar is taking the FULL weight of the table

The motorcyle securely lashed.

The stabilisers are screwed down to prevent the lift from moving.
